16735 Median Household Income

The median household income ($57,489) for 16735 is less than the median household income for 16749 ($72,250), 16347 ($58,125), 16701 ($65,102), 16726 ($71,750), 16734 ($65,789), 16738 ($66,971), 15845 ($68,347), 15853 ($59,344), 15860 ($65,774), 15870 ($63,750), McKean County ($62,905), Elk County ($66,380), Highland township ($65,188), Jones township ($67,500), and Wetmore township ($82,988). But it's more than 16239 ($52,121), 16333 ($44,405), 16733 ($48,750), 16740 ($48,500), Mount Jewett borough ($53,125), Spring Creek township ($55,781), Sergeant township ($38,333), Hamilton township ($46,250), Hamlin township ($51,000), and Kane borough ($52,353).

16735 Average Household Income

The average household income ($77,115) for 16735 is less than the average household income for 16749 ($102,623), 15870 ($86,245), 16701 ($78,832), 16726 ($89,228), Elk County ($81,773), McKean County ($79,484), Jones township ($85,871), and Wetmore township ($92,589). But it's more than 16740 ($58,640), 15860 ($70,951), 16239 ($68,113), 16333 ($54,181), 16347 ($57,604), 16733 ($50,406), 16734 ($68,486), 16738 ($75,385), 15845 ($76,891), 15853 ($75,944), Spring Creek township ($63,095), Hamilton township ($58,135), Hamlin township ($60,764), Kane borough ($70,236), Mount Jewett borough ($63,538), Sergeant township ($70,718), and Highland township ($67,894).

16735 Per-Capita Income

The per-capita income for 16735 is $32,221. The per capita income ($32,221) for 16735 is less than the per capita income for 16749 ($43,969), 15845 ($34,334), 15853 ($32,433), 15860 ($32,466), 15870 ($42,841), 16701 ($32,485), Elk County ($36,391), McKean County ($32,651), Jones township ($42,405), Spring Creek township ($37,707), Sergeant township ($39,209), and Wetmore township ($37,589). But it's more than 16740 ($25,971), 16347 ($25,542), 16726 ($31,858), 16733 ($22,427), 16734 ($29,198), 16738 ($19,617), 16239 ($17,877), 16333 ($28,195), Hamilton township ($31,413), Hamlin township ($24,497), Kane borough ($29,000), Mount Jewett borough ($30,676), and Highland township ($30,411).

16735 High Income Households

4.5% of households make over $200,000 a year. The percent high income households (4.5%) for 16735 is less than the percent high income households for 15870 (8.4%), 16701 (4.8%), 16749 (6.5%), Jones township (7.1%), Sergeant township (10.5%), and Wetmore township (5.8%). But it's more than 16740 (1.0%), 15860 (2.7%), 16239 (1.5%), 16333 (0.0%), 16347 (0.6%), 16726 (0.0%), 16733 (0.0%), 16734 (2.7%), 16738 (3.0%), 15845 (3.6%), 15853 (3.0%), McKean County (4.3%), Elk County (4.4%), Spring Creek township (0.0%), Hamilton township (1.7%), Hamlin township (0.0%), Kane borough (4.2%), Mount Jewett borough (2.1%), and Highland township (1.4%).

About the Data

Data Sources

All income statistics above are the most current, comparable income statistics available from the US Census Bureau and are from the American Community Survey 2024 5-year estimates. You can find this information and other demographics for 16735 on the US Census Bureau’s website. These values are in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ars and were downloaded on 29 January 2026.

The following data tables were used:

  • B19001 Household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ars)
  • B19013 Median Household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ars)
  • B19301 Per Capita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ars)
  • S1902 Mean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ars)
  • B19049 Median Household Income in the Past 12 Months (in 2024 inflation-adjusted dollars) By Age Of Householder
